Line/Dead Pixels In Screen
 
I ve had my touch pro for about 4 days, and it seems like the bar from the AIM messenger burned into my screen. There is a permanent line going vertical on my screen from when I ran it in landscape mode. Even after restarting and doing a hard reset it will not go away. Anyone else experience this? I took it back to sprint they said they would order me a new one, but i kinda dont want a new one if the next one will do the same thing. Think they released em too early?

PdaOd 11-11-2008 03:08 AM

Re: Line/Dead Pixels In Screen
 
I've seen the retention issue on desktop and video LCDs but not on a phone. It looks like an embossed edge of the bar is retained rather than a solid area. Sometimes a batch of LCDs will have this problem so one device may have the issue while another doesn't.
